How to choose baby shoes? The harm of children's shoes being too big

Many parents think that when children are in the growth and development stage, they should buy clothes and shoes one size larger so that the baby can wear them for a long time. In fact, this idea is wrong. Inappropriate clothes and shoes are not only uncomfortable for babies to wear, but also harmful to their physical development.

How to choose baby shoes

1. The soles should be flexible and elastic. The soles should be light, flexible and elastic. For babies who can walk with support, the soles can be slightly hard. It is best if the front 1/3 of the shoe is flexible, and the back 2/3 is slightly hard and not easy to bend. This can effectively support the baby's feet and exercise balance.

2 The toe should not be too soft. The upper (especially the head) should not be too soft, otherwise it will be difficult to resist the impact of hard objects on the toes. Babies have the habit of kicking things when they walk. Too soft uppers are neither strong nor safe. However, the upper at the instep should be softer to facilitate the bending of the foot.

3 The back should wrap the ankle. The back should support and wrap the ankle to reduce the movement of the foot in the shoe. 70% of infants and young children's feet are cartilage, which makes their feet extremely unstable, sensitive and fragile. They have poor ability to maintain balance and stability. If the back of the shoe is too soft, it will swing from side to side, especially when walking fast, which can easily cause damage to the ankle joint and ligaments, and may also develop an incorrect walking posture.

4 When trying on shoes for the right size, let the baby put on the shoes and stand on the ground with the whole foot on the ground. Let the baby's toes touch the front of the shoes, and the back can fit an adult's finger. Make the baby's feet loose in the shoes for easy movement. If the shoes are too big, it will be inconvenient to move around, and the shoes will easily fall off, which is not conducive to movement training. Shoes that are too small are not conducive to the development of the baby's feet. It may even cause deformed development of the feet and affect the baby's movement training.

The dangers of children's shoes being too big

1. Develop bad walking habits. Wearing big shoes can easily make children develop bad walking habits. Shoes that are too big will not fit the feet, so when children walk, they either do not lift their feet to pull the shoes, or they lean forward, stick out their buttocks, and walk with the shoes hanging on their heels, which looks very ugly and will become a habit over time.

2 Accidents are prone to occur. Large shoes do not fit well and can easily cause accidents. Children are usually restless and like to run around. Not only are their shoes easy to slip off, they may also trip them.

3. Low practicality. It is very unlikely that large shoes will be worn again the next year. Generally, children wear a pair of shoes for about 3 months and need to change shoes when the season changes. If you buy large shoes and they are too big for you this year, they may be too small for you next year. Children are very active and wear out their shoes. A pair of shoes will be worn out after one season.

4. Affecting foot development. Ill-fitting shoes will affect foot development. Children are in the growth period, and the development of their feet is closely related to shoes. Ill-fitting shoes may cause foot diseases and permanent deformities. Moreover, feet are not only used for walking and exercise, but also affect the development of the brain, spine, circulatory system, digestive system, etc.

How big should I choose shoes for my baby?

It is best to choose shoes that are one finger larger than the size of the shoes for your baby. When choosing shoes, you should pay special attention to the following: first, let the baby stand with his feet fully extended, with his toes against the shoe head, and the remaining space behind the heel just enough for an adult's finger. Remember to remind the baby to relax his feet when trying on shoes, and it is best to stand, so that it can be more accurate.

How often should your baby change his shoe size?

Generally speaking, babies under 2 years old will increase their shoes by half a size every six months. It is best for mothers to check whether their baby's shoes fit well every three months. Mothers just need to pay more attention to their baby's walking posture. If the baby can walk easily on the ground, then mothers should check whether the baby's shoes are worn out. If so, it is time to change the baby's shoes to avoid falls.
